What organized settlements are
Structured pay outs are a stream of payments that a consumer can win after an accident, personnel compensation state or legal judgment. Anyone who has to pay out an organized settlement will buy an annuity agreement from an insurance company. Settlement payments are certain over the life of the contract. They're certain, predictable.

Sell your settlement? Yes
Ken Murray, CEO of J. G. Wentworth, the firm in back of many of those TV SET commercials, argues that advertising structured settlement payments can be an improved alternative to taking out that loan, because it doesn't require any credit checks and if you're not playing debt. "Selling structured settlement payments is the safest financial purchase a consumer can enter in into, " he says.

Murray points out that most states have laws and regulations that govern what type of settlement can be sold, and they require a judge to look over the deal to review its fairness.

Nevertheless he cautions that it can "not a good idea if the consumer will not have a legit need" for a large sum, or if the payments are essential for living expenses.
